The implications of desktop publishing, where anybody who has access to a computer can set type, have led to a flood of poorly designed brochures, flyers and Web pages. In Web design especially illegible text, incorrect use of punctuation marks and inappropriate font combinations or use of line widths are frequent. The new techniques that Web fonts offer might bring about even worse examples of ugly and illegible Web typography. This resource is dedicated to Web workers who are dealing with typography in their daily lives, but have no special training for this independent craft. It gives the necessary background on macro- and microtypography, and helps in the choice of suitable fonts and modern techniques such as Web font embedding. It's a valuable read that will help the reader to create rich, sophisticated Web sites with beautiful and elegant Web typography. --
